Requesting an App Store Refund (iOS)
- Visit reportaproblem.apple.com and sign in with your Apple ID.
- Find the TRANSFORMR charge you want to dispute.
- Click Report a Problem and select a reason.
- Submit your request.
Apple typically processes refund decisions within 48 hours.
Requesting a Google Play Refund (Android)
- Visit play.google.com/store/account/subscriptions.
- Find your TRANSFORMR subscription.
- Click Report a problem and select the appropriate reason.
- Submit.
Google's policy generally allows refunds within 48 hours of a charge.
